[me]
> The first implies that, modulo 2**n, the -3*i-1 map is injective, and
> the second that it's also surjective. So it's a permutation:
> regardless of n, the last n bits fall into a cycle of length 2**n.

Sorry about that! That the map defines a permutation does not imply
it's a single cycle.

In the background, a quick program confirmed that it is for n though
25, but offhand I'm missing a simple proof.
